TICKET: Split user module out of Corewright monolith

Scope: extract authentication, profile storage, and session handling into a standalone service. Session tokens will cross a new network boundary; mTLS enforced between services. Password hashes migrate via one-time encrypted batch job, then purged from the monolith DB. Rollback plan: feature flag routes traffic back within five minutes. No audit logging changes. Security sign-off required before the migration job runs. The responsible engineer is named below.

signatory, yahog-badug: Quenix Ulaael

Handover — Large-Deal Discount Policy

From Director Hesk to Director Varnell. Key points: discounts above twelve percent require my sign-off — now yours. Floor pricing on the Quillon range is non-negotiable. Pending approvals are in the shared tracker. Heads of department must route exceptions through you directly. Rationale for the thresholds is noted below.

management briefing: Only 33 of the 504 pilot accounts renewed Holox, so a churn review is set for August 1. Fenysix Logistics is in early talks to buy Zoroxix Group for about $459.9 million.

Ticket: Payroll export switched from fixed-width to delimited format in the Quillbrook HR suite, release 9.2. Downstream consumers at the Fennimore clearing service expect the legacy column order, so the adapter in payroll-bridge now remaps fields and pads decimals to two places. Future maintainers: do not remove the padding shim until Fennimore confirms their parser upgrade. Regression fixtures live under tests/export_legacy. The build this fix shipped in is recorded below.

trace token, bagag-kawep: htk6_d2d45a